Research & Activity:
My principal scientific tool is crystallography and I am head of the crystallography
laboratory at the Institute of Chemistry.
Two chief fields of research interest may be mentioned. The first aims at
systematically produce and determine structural features (geometrical, vibrational and
electronic) of silasesquioxane cage compounds. These include homo- and hetero-
substituted cages, functionalised with catalytic ligands, as well as development of
linked cages in order to achieve potential donor/acceptor complexes using appropriate
donor/acceptor molecules. Additional experimental tools used to this end are; EHMO-
calculations, IR, Raman, NMR, normal-coordinate analysis, structure-structure
correlation analysis, and first-principle theoretical calculations of electron densities.
Solid state phase transitions are also explored.
Secondly, new organic metals; cationic radical salts of derivatives of
tetrathiafulvalenes and thiophenes as well as Se and Te based analogues, are
synthesised and explored with respect to their electronic properties (potential
compounds in molecular electronics). Recoupling of gathered information and
knowledge in order to direct/redirect and improve methods of reaching main
objectives.
In addition, a third field of interest is in new antioxidants applied to polyolefins,
plastics and elastomers are being developed and characterised, exploring the
antioxidative properties of organotellurium compounds. These exhibit several types of
antioxidant properties and may also be regenerated in situ, thus being potentially both
multifunctional and catalytic.
